Football enthusiasts are always eager for their team to triumph, but one Manchester United supporter had an extra incentive for hoping his team would clinch a victory today.

Known online as The United Strand, Frank Ilett has become a notable figure among football fans for his unusual vow: he won’t cut his hair until Manchester United secures five consecutive wins.

Ilett made this commitment on October 5, 2024. However, since the Red Devils have struggled to fulfill their part of the bargain, it’s been almost 500 days since his last haircut.

The anticipation was palpable as Ilett even hosted a live stream to watch the game, hoping the streak might finally be broken.

Unfortunately, the streak remained unbroken as Manchester United only managed a 1-1 draw. Benjamin Sesko’s last-minute goal saved them from defeat after trailing for much of the second half at the London Stadium.

As a result, the countdown restarts, and Ilett’s wait for a haircut now stretches beyond 500 days, with the possibility of extending into two years, given the team’s inconsistent performance.

Ilett has said when the time finally comes to shave off his iconic hair do, he will donate the hair to charity.
